| +#include "components/proximity_auth/remote_status_update.h"
|
| +
|
| +#include "base/logging.h"
|
| +#include "base/values.h"
|
| +
|
| +namespace {
|
| +
|
| +// The value of the 'type' status update field.
|
| +const char kStatusUpdateType[] = "status_update";
|
| +
|
| +// Keys in the serialized RemoteStatusUpdate JSON object.
|
| +const char kType[] = "type";
|
| +const char kUserPresence[] = "user_presence";
|
| +const char kSecureScreenLock[] = "secure_screen_lock";
|
| +const char kTrustAgent[] = "trust_agent";
|
| +
|
| +// Values in the serialized RemoteStatusUpdate JSON object.
|
| +const char kUserPresent[] = "present";
|
| +const char kUserAbsent[] = "absent";
|
| +const char kUserPresenceUnknown[] = "unknown";
|
| +
|
| +const char kSecureScreenLockEnabled[] = "enabled";
|
| +const char kSecureScreenLockDisabled[] = "disabled";
|
| +const char kSecureScreenLockStateUnknown[] = "unknown";
|
| +
|
| +const char kTrustAgentEnabled[] = "enabled";
|
| +const char kTrustAgentDisabled[] = "disabled";
|
| +const char kTrustAgentUnsupported[] = "unsupported";
|
| +
|
| +} // namespace
|
| +
|
| +namespace proximity_auth {
|
| +
|
| +// static
|
| +scoped_ptr<RemoteStatusUpdate> RemoteStatusUpdate::Deserialize(
|
| + const base::DictionaryValue& serialized_value) {
|
| + std::string type;
|
| + if (!serialized_value.GetString(kType, &type) || type != kStatusUpdateType) {
|
| + VLOG(1) << "Unable to parse remote status update: unexpected type. "
|
| + << "Expected: '" << kStatusUpdateType << "', "
|
| + << "Saw: '" << type << "'.";
|
| + return scoped_ptr<RemoteStatusUpdate>();
|
| + }
|
| +
|
| + std::string user_presence, secure_screen_lock_state, trust_agent_state;
|
| + if (!serialized_value.GetString(kUserPresence, &user_presence) ||
|
| + !serialized_value.GetString(kSecureScreenLock,
|
| + &secure_screen_lock_state) ||
|
| + !serialized_value.GetString(kTrustAgent, &trust_agent_state)) {
|
| + VLOG(1) << "Unable to parse remote status update: missing data value. "
|
| + << "Status update:\n" << serialized_value;
|
| + return scoped_ptr<RemoteStatusUpdate>();
|
| + }
|
| +
|
| + scoped_ptr<RemoteStatusUpdate> parsed_update(new RemoteStatusUpdate);
|
| + if (user_presence == kUserPresent) {
|
| + parsed_update->user_presence = USER_PRESENT;
|
| + } else if (user_presence == kUserAbsent) {
|
| + parsed_update->user_presence = USER_ABSENT;
|
| + } else if (user_presence == kUserPresenceUnknown) {
|
| + parsed_update->user_presence = USER_PRESENCE_UNKNOWN;
|
| + } else {
|
| + VLOG(1) << "Unable to parse remote status update: invalid user presence: '"
|
| + << user_presence << "'.";
|
| + return scoped_ptr<RemoteStatusUpdate>();
|
| + }
|
| +
|
| + if (secure_screen_lock_state == kSecureScreenLockEnabled) {
|
| + parsed_update->secure_screen_lock_state = SECURE_SCREEN_LOCK_ENABLED;
|
| + } else if (secure_screen_lock_state == kSecureScreenLockDisabled) {
|
| + parsed_update->secure_screen_lock_state = SECURE_SCREEN_LOCK_DISABLED;
|
| + } else if (secure_screen_lock_state == kSecureScreenLockStateUnknown) {
|
| + parsed_update->secure_screen_lock_state = SECURE_SCREEN_LOCK_STATE_UNKNOWN;
|
| + } else {
|
| + VLOG(1) << "Unable to parse remote status update: invalid secure screen "
|
| + << "lock state: '" << secure_screen_lock_state << "'.";
|
| + return scoped_ptr<RemoteStatusUpdate>();
|
| + }
|
| +
|
| + if (trust_agent_state == kTrustAgentEnabled) {
|
| + parsed_update->trust_agent_state = TRUST_AGENT_ENABLED;
|
| + } else if (trust_agent_state == kTrustAgentDisabled) {
|
| + parsed_update->trust_agent_state = TRUST_AGENT_DISABLED;
|
| + } else if (trust_agent_state == kTrustAgentUnsupported) {
|
| + parsed_update->trust_agent_state = TRUST_AGENT_UNSUPPORTED;
|
| + } else {
|
| + VLOG(1) << "Unable to parse remote status update: invalid trust agent "
|
| + << "state: '" << trust_agent_state << "'.";
|
| + return scoped_ptr<RemoteStatusUpdate>();
|
| + }
|
| +
|
| + return parsed_update.Pass();
|
| +}
|
| +
|
| +} // namespace proximity_auth
